ZYN is the better starting point for beginners and vapers switching to pouches for the first time. VELO suits users who want a wider flavour range or higher nicotine strengths. Both are tobacco-free, smoke-free, and available in Mini and Slim formats — but they differ meaningfully in how the pouch feels, how strong they go, and who they are designed for. Nicotine Strengths Compared

This is the biggest practical difference between the two brands.

ZYN starts at 1.5mg, which is the lowest strength available in any pouch we stock. This makes it the safest starting point for anyone new to nicotine pouches, including vapers who want a pouch for situations where vaping is not possible. ZYN's ceiling is 13.5mg (XX Strong), which covers the majority of regular users comfortably.

VELO starts at 4mg and goes up to 17mg, making it the stronger of the two brands. If you are a heavy nicotine user who has found ZYN at 13.5mg is not enough, VELO's upper range at 11mg, 14mg, and 17mg covers that gap. The 4mg Mini is also a reasonable beginner entry point, though ZYN's 1.5mg and 3mg options give more room to start gently.

Pouch Format and Feel

Both brands offer Mini and Slim pouches. The format difference is about size and fit under the lip.

Mini pouches are smaller and more discreet. VELO Mini pouches contain 15 per can and are better suited to lighter strengths and first-time users who want a less obtrusive fit. ZYN Mini pouches contain 20 per can, are slightly drier, and sit very quietly under the lip with minimal drip. For vapers who find the sensation of a pouch unfamiliar, ZYN Mini is the least intrusive option.

Slim pouches are longer and thinner, sitting more naturally under the upper lip for extended use. Both brands contain 20 pouches per Slim can and include stronger strength options in this format. Most experienced pouch users prefer Slim for longer sessions.

The most important feel difference is moisture. VELO pouches release more liquid and have a higher pH, which speeds up nicotine delivery but also means more sensation under the lip. ZYN's drier formulation releases less liquid, which feels more neutral and is generally more comfortable for people trying pouches for the first time.

Flavours

Both brands are primarily mint-focused, which reflects how most people use pouches: discreetly, in situations where they want no smell and no trace.

VELO flavours include Spearmint, Peppermint, Berry Frost, Watermelon Ice, Strawberry Ice, and Tropical Ice, among others. There are 20+ options across the range, with more fruit-forward choices than ZYN. If variety matters to you, VELO has the edge. Browse the full VELO range.

ZYN flavours include Cool Mint, Spearmint, Icy Blackcurrant, Black Cherry, Citrus, Coffee, and Guava Spice, among others. The range is tighter at 18 flavours but covers the core categories well. Guava Spice is one of the most distinctive flavours in any pouch brand — sweet tropical fruit with a warming spice finish and no cooling effect. Frequently Asked Questions

What is the main difference between VELO and ZYN?

ZYN pouches are drier, start at a lower strength (1.5mg), and are better suited to beginners and vapers trying pouches for the first time. VELO pouches are moister, deliver nicotine slightly faster, offer more flavour variety, and go up to a higher maximum strength (17mg). Both are tobacco-free and come in Mini and Slim formats.

Which is stronger, VELO or ZYN?

VELO goes higher. VELO's top strength is 17mg while ZYN's is 13.5mg. ZYN offers more low-strength options though, starting at 1.5mg compared to VELO's 4mg minimum.

Are ZYN pouches better for beginners?

Yes. ZYN's 1.5mg and 3mg Mini options are the gentlest entry point into nicotine pouches available in the UK. The dry formulation is also less intense under the lip than VELO's moister pouches, which makes it more comfortable for first-time users.

Do VELO and ZYN contain tobacco?

No. Both brands are tobacco-free. They use pharmaceutical-grade nicotine combined with plant-based fibres and food-grade flavourings. There is no tobacco leaf in either product.

How many pouches are in a VELO or ZYN can?

VELO Mini contains 15 pouches per can. VELO Slim contains 20. ZYN Mini contains 20 pouches per can. ZYN Slim contains 21. ZYN Mini gives you more pouches per can at low strengths, which makes it more cost-effective for light users.

Can I use nicotine pouches if I vape?

Yes. Many vapers use pouches in situations where vaping is not practical — flights, offices, indoor venues. ZYN is the most popular first choice for vapers making this switch because the low-strength Mini format is the least disruptive introduction. Start at 3mg or 6mg if you vape regularly.
